What Are the Different Types of Motorcycle Air Pumps?
The main types of motorcycle air pumps are:
- Hand Pumps: Hand pumps are portable, lightweight, and easy to use, making them ideal for emergency situations. They require manual effort to inflate tires, which may be tiring, but they are usually compact and can easily fit in a motorcycle bag.
- Foot Pumps: Foot pumps allow for quicker inflation than hand pumps since they use a foot-operated mechanism. They provide a good balance between portability and efficiency, making them suitable for those who prefer to keep their hands free during the inflation process.
- Electric Pumps: Electric pumps are powered by a battery or a power outlet, offering fast and effortless tire inflation. They often come with features like automatic shutoff when the desired pressure is reached, making them a convenient choice for regular use, though they may be bulkier than manual options.
- CO2 Inflators: CO2 inflators use compressed carbon dioxide cartridges to quickly inflate tires in emergencies. They are compact and lightweight, making them perfect for carrying on rides, but they are limited in the number of uses per cartridge and do not provide long-term inflation solutions.
- Compressor Pumps: Compressor pumps are more powerful and can inflate tires quickly, often suitable for larger tires or multiple inflations. They require a power source, which may limit their portability, but they are ideal for home use or when a stable power supply is available.
How Do Hand Pumps Compare to Electric Pumps in Performance?
| Aspect | Hand Pump | Electric Pump |
|---|---|---|
| Performance Speed | Generally slower, requires manual effort and time to inflate. | Faster inflation with automatic operation, saves time. |
| Ease of Use | Requires physical strength and effort, may be challenging for some users. | Simple operation with the push of a button, user-friendly. |
| Portability | Lightweight and compact, easy to carry on long rides. | Heavier and may require a power source, less portable. |
| Power Source | No power needed, operates manually. | Requires electricity or battery, dependent on power availability. |
| Cost | Generally cheaper, often under $30. | More expensive, typically $30-$100 or more. |
| Durability | Typically more durable with fewer parts, less maintenance required. | More components may lead to higher chances of malfunction, requires periodic maintenance. |
| Pressure Output | May require multiple strokes for high pressure, usually lower PSI. | Can achieve higher PSI quickly, suitable for various tire sizes. |
| Size When Stored | Compact size, easy to fit in a motorcycle bag. | Larger and bulkier, may take up more storage space. |

Why Is Regular Use of a Motorcycle Air Pump Essential for Safety?
According to a study by the National Highway Traffic Safety Administration (NHTSA), under-inflated tires can significantly reduce a motorcycle’s grip on the road, increasing the likelihood of accidents. Properly inflated tires enhance traction, which is crucial for safe cornering and braking. When tire pressure falls below recommended levels, the tire’s contact patch with the road becomes compromised, leading to decreased performance and increased risk of skidding and loss of control.
The underlying mechanism involves the relationship between tire pressure and tire temperature. A tire that is consistently under-inflated will heat up more than a properly inflated one due to increased flexing of the sidewalls. This excess heat can lead to tire blowouts, as well as accelerated wear and tear. Furthermore, a tire’s ability to handle weight and absorb shocks is diminished when it is not inflated to the manufacturer’s specifications, which can further exacerbate safety issues, particularly at higher speeds or on uneven terrain.
How Does Proper Tire Inflation Contribute to Rider Safety?
Proper tire inflation is a critical aspect of motorcycle safety that directly affects handling, performance, and rider control. Correctly inflated tires enhance traction and stability, which are essential for navigating various road conditions. Here’s how proper tire inflation contributes to rider safety:
-
Improved Handling: Tires that are inflated to the manufacturer’s specified pressure provide optimal contact with the road. This responsiveness allows for better steering and cornering, reducing the likelihood of accidents caused by oversteering or understeering.
-
Braking Efficiency: Adequate tire pressure ensures that braking systems function effectively. Under-inflated tires may increase stopping distances, which can result in hazardous situations.
-
Reduced Risk of Blowouts: Tires lacking proper inflation are more prone to overheating and blowouts, especially when riding at high speeds or under heavy loads. A sudden tire failure can lead to loss of control.
-
Enhanced Fuel Efficiency: Correct tire pressure minimizes rolling resistance, which can improve fuel efficiency. This enables longer rides without the need for frequent fuel stops, allowing riders to focus on the journey.
Regularly checking tire pressure using a reliable air pump ensures that tires remain within the recommended pressure range, significantly enhancing rider safety and overall riding experience.
Can Routine Tire Pressure Checks Impact Your Fuel Efficiency?
Yes, routine tire pressure checks can impact your fuel efficiency.
Maintaining the correct tire pressure is crucial for optimizing fuel efficiency in motorcycles. When tires are under-inflated, they create more rolling resistance, which means the engine has to work harder to maintain speed. This increased workload translates to higher fuel consumption, ultimately reducing the miles per gallon you can achieve. Conversely, properly inflated tires ensure that the motorcycle runs smoothly and efficiently, allowing for better fuel economy.
Additionally, regular tire pressure checks can extend the lifespan of your tires. Under-inflated tires are more prone to wear and tear, which can lead to uneven tread wear and the need for premature replacements.
